  • Page 7: Operating Modes

    ACCELERATION: This is the time the motor and index drive run from zero speed, 0 Hz, to a peak speed. The accelera- tion time should never be less than 0.5 seconds for a programmable index drive. Motion Index Drives will provide the acceleration time recommended for your VFD/Amplifier parameters.
  • Page 8: Maintenance

    Every month please lubricate using the bearing grease fittings on all TMF Series and models RT400 and larger. RT100 to TT315 in- dex drives are maintenance free (do not require gresing). Please lubricate bearing with EP2 grease. (See lubrication chart) Do not mix mineral lubricants with synthetic lubricants.

  • Page 10: Removing The Cam Follower

    5.1 Removing the Cam Follower Start by removing the cap plug (item 70). Then use the cir- clip pliers to remove the retaining ring (item 60). After the hexagonal bolt (item 50, including 40 and 30) has been re- TORQUE TABLE moved, together with the two washers, an internal thread becomes accessible in the cam follower insert.
